Free Senior Support & Lunch for Danbury Seniors

Older adults and their family members face a unique set of obstacles in dealing with the effects of increased alcohol and prescription drug use. For some, the aging process coupled with the loss of structure can intensify feelings of uncertainty.

Senior Support & Lunch is a lunchtime group for older adults in the Danbury Community. The group is ongoing, free-of-charge and facilitated by a licensed counselor, Shelly Fisher, MS, LADC. The focus of this small informal group is to provide support for older adults who are concerned about their use of alcohol or prescription medications, as well as support with issues associated with aging.

Whether you are concerned about a friend, a loved one or yourself, we hope you will join us for this ongoing informative lunchtime support group.

Senior Support meets every Wednesday at 12 noon.

MCCA (Midwestern Connecticut Council of Alcoholism)

90 East Ridge Road, 2nd Floor (Old RVNA Building)
Elevator access is available

Complimentary lunch is provided
